Checklist for Tree Hazard Assessment
When it comes to evaluating tree safety around your home, having a clear and concise checklist can simplify the process immensely. This guide will not only help you identify potential hazards but also provide insight into the health of trees in your surroundings.
While some may overlook the need for systematic checks, performing these inspections can prevent future disasters while ensuring that your trees remain healthy and vibrant.
Use This Checklist:
Inspect for Dead Branches: As you look up, pay close attention to branches that seem devoid of leaves or appear lifeless, even amidst thriving foliage. Dead branches are weak and can easily fall during storms or strong winds.
Check for Fungal Growth: Take note if you spot any mushrooms or fungi sprouting at the base of the trunk. Their presence often points to internal decay that can compromise structural integrity, making the tree unstable.
Look for Cavities or Holes: Examine the trunk closely for any cavities or holes. These openings often signal internal rot, indicating a severely compromised tree requiring immediate intervention.
Evaluate the Tree’s Lean: Stand back and assess how straight the tree stands. Trees leaning more than 15 degrees from vertical pose a significant risk of falling—especially during inclement weather.
Examine Root System: Pay attention to exposed roots and cracks in the soil surrounding the base of the tree. Compromised roots can increase instability and the likelihood of failure.
Inspect for Bark Condition: Carefully look over the bark for peeling or patches where bark is missing; these can be signs of disease or decay that might necessitate professional input.
Survey the Canopy: Finally, assess the overall shape of the tree’s crown. An uneven canopy could suggest underlying problems with either root health or structural stability.

Identifying Signs of Structural Damage
It’s essential to pay attention to the details when identifying structural damage in trees. Small cracks or a slight lean might seem harmless at first glance, but they can indicate deeper issues that could lead to catastrophic failure later on. For instance, visible cracks or splits can often appear as innocuous lines snaking their way down a trunk or across major branches. If you notice vertical cracks greater than 1/4 inch wide, it’s time to take action; such imperfections can compromise the tree’s strength, making it vulnerable during strong winds or heavy snowfall.
Another culprit to watch for is large wounds on the bark, which can weaken the tree significantly. These wounds may be the result of past injuries, diseases, or even pest infestations. If you see substantial holes or gashes in the trunk that expose underlying layers, you should consider consulting a professional arborist for advice on whether the tree should be treated or removed altogether.
A common misconception among homeowners is that all big trees are stable just because they’ve been standing for years—sometimes they hide severe flaws beneath their bark.
Forked branches also hold valuable clues about a tree’s stability. When inspecting a tree, observe its branching structure: U-shaped forks are typically stronger and better able to carry the weight of leaves and fruit. Conversely, V-shaped forks can split as the tree matures due to increased tension at the junction, leading to hazardous conditions down the road.
And don’t overlook dead branches; more than 30% dead foliage indicates an alarming decline in health. This not only affects overall vitality but also poses significant risks, as dead limbs can break off without warning. Spotting Dead or Dying Trees
One of the most critical skills you can develop as a homeowner is the ability to identify dead or dying trees. This isn’t just a matter of aesthetics; these trees can pose serious hazards, potentially falling unexpectedly and causing damage. So, let’s explore some straightforward steps for spotting these risky trees.
Step I – Examine Leaf Health
The condition of a tree’s leaves is often the first visible sign of distress. Leaf loss during the growing season is a primary indicator that something may be wrong. If you find that a tree has lost most of its leaves when others are lush and green, it raises an immediate red flag.
Conversely, if you notice discolored leaves, such as yellowing or browning before they naturally drop, this could suggest that the tree is struggling to thrive. In my experience, trees showing these symptoms need more urgent attention and should be checked further.
Step II – Check for Brittle Branches
Next, take a close look at the branches. Healthy branches tend to be flexible and resilient, while dead ones become brittle over time. You can perform a simple test: gently snap off a small twig. If it breaks easily without any bending, it indicates that something has gone awry with the tree’s health. This step hints at internal decay that might not yet be visible from the outside.
Step III – Assess Bark Health
Lastly, give attention to the bark. A tree’s bark plays an important role in protecting it from pests and environmental stresses. Peeling, cracked, or missing bark signifies deterioration that can leave the tree vulnerable.
If a significant amount of bark is absent or flaking off, it could mean that the tree is dying or already dead. This aspect cannot be overstated; I’ve seen many homeowners overlook bark condition only to face sudden complications later.

Essential Tools for DIY Tree Assessments
When you’re out evaluating trees on your property, the tools you use can make a world of difference. With just a few essential items at your disposal, you can confidently inspect trees for signs of decay, damage, or other hazards. So, what exactly should you have on hand? Let’s explore each recommended tool and its role in ensuring the health and safety of your trees.
Key Tools Recommended:
Binoculars: Binoculars are invaluable when examining high branches or nests without needing to climb a tree. They allow you to see small details up close—like irregularities in branches that might signal potential problems—while keeping your feet safely on the ground.
Mallet or Hammer: A simple mallet or hammer can serve as a diagnostic tool. By tapping the trunk lightly, you may hear hollow sounds that indicate internal rot or decay. This audible cue is an easy way to gather information without taking drastic measures.
Pruning Shears: These shears are crucial for any on-the-spot branch trimming and provide access to the internal structure of smaller limbs. When you prune back dead or broken branches, you may unearth further signs of decay or disease that could otherwise go unnoticed.
Measuring Tape: A 100-foot tape measure will help you accurately assess tree height and lean angle, vital factors in determining stability and risk. Measuring trunk diameter is also essential for understanding the health and growth rate of your trees.
Safety Gear: Always prioritize safety during these inspections. Equip yourself with gloves to protect your hands from sharp objects, a helmet for head protection during any overhead work, and safety glasses that comply with ANSI Z87.1 standards to shield your eyes from debris.

Evaluating Trees Near Your Property
Trees contribute significantly to our neighborhoods, but their proximity to homes can invite risks that should not be overlooked. A careful assessment of these trees begins with understanding how their location influences their behavior during storms or high winds. For instance, trees positioned less than 20 feet from your house can become problematic, throwing shade on structural integrity and creating risks of falling branches or whole tree failure.
When assessing these trees, a good starting point is using a measuring tape to gauge the distance between the base of the tree and your home.
A tree’s height plays a critical role too. A towering tree close to your structure might literally cast a long shadow filled with potential hazards. It’s important to consider not only how far the trunk stands from your home but also its overall height—if it’s tall enough that a branch could reach your roof, then you’ve got something worth scrutinizing.
Furthermore, don’t forget to examine whether any branches extend dangerously close to power lines or other overhead structures. Overhanging limbs and power lines can lead to outages or even fires during storms. Additionally, take note of any growths that could impede pedestrians or vehicle access; these may require immediate trimming or removal for safety’s sake.
Another vital area of inspection includes the roots—often an overlooked yet crucial aspect in assessing tree hazards. Visible roots can wreak havoc on foundational elements if they start invading property boundaries or underground utilities like plumbing lines. You might notice upheaval of soil in areas where roots have grown; this displacement can be indicative of health issues in either the tree itself or the surrounding environment.
If you find that a tree is too close for comfort and exhibiting warning signs such as a lean greater than 15 degrees or unhealthy branches struggling to stay alive, it might be prudent to consider removing it before serious problems arise. Addressing Hazardous Trees
Once you’ve pinpointed a hazardous tree, immediate action is essential. Trees can pose significant risks, especially if they show signs of decay or damage. A quick assessment will provide insight into the specific actions needed to mitigate these risks. For instance, a tree leaning dangerously towards a structure or exhibiting fungal growth at its base might require different treatments.
Immediate Actions:
The first step in addressing hazardous trees should be actionable plans aimed at safety and health:
Prune Dead Branches: If you notice dead or broken branches, it’s important to remove them promptly. Pruning helps prevent these branches from falling, thus eliminating potential hazards. Always ensure you have sharp pruning shears or a saw for this task. It’s safer to make clean cuts that reduce stress on the tree.
Support Weak Trees: For trees that are structurally weak but not beyond saving, temporary measures like installing cables or braces can provide reinforcement until you decide on longer-term solutions. This extra support can help stabilize a struggling trunk or limb during storms.
Remove Hazardous Trees: In severe cases, where damage is extensive and there’s imminent risk to nearby structures or people, removal is often the most prudent choice. Understandably, this decision can be tough; seeing a longtime fixture of your yard come down is hard emotionally as well as practically.
The costs associated with professional tree removal can vary significantly, typically ranging from $200 for small trees up to $3,000 for larger ones based on size and complexity of removal. Consulting a Professional Arborist
Certified arborists possess specialized training that empowers them to assess the health and safety of trees accurately—a skill set invaluable for any homeowner grappling with uncertainty about tree management.
When you encounter complex hazard signs such as severe internal decay or a tree excessively leaning over your property, the expertise of an arborist becomes crucial. These professionals use advanced diagnostic tools, like resistographs and sonic tomographs, revealing hidden structural concerns that aren’t visible to the naked eye.
One must also consider nearby structures when evaluating potential hazards. A tree’s close proximity to your house, fence, or power lines escalates the risk that it might cause damage during a storm or due to its natural decline. In these situations, a certified arborist can devise a careful removal strategy that minimizes damage risk to surrounding properties while ensuring the tree is handled safely.
The legal landscape regarding tree removal can be murky; different municipalities have varied regulations on this subject. For example, in Kirkland, permits are mandatory for removing trees that surpass a certain size. An experienced arborist is well-versed in these local requirements and can help you navigate through the often-complex web of paperwork and regulations.
It’s important to remember that not all tree problems necessarily lead to removal; often, they can be treated successfully with proper care. This is another area where an arborist’s insight shines brightly.
For instance, if you’ve noticed branches exhibiting unusual colors or curliness, it might indicate a disease that could potentially be treated rather than leading to outright removal.
